Memorable Thanksgiving Quotes
Whether funny or poignant, Thanksgiving quotes are not in short supply. Below are some Thanksgiving quotes:
"An optimist is a person who starts a new diet on Thanksgiving Day."—Irv Kupcinethttp://www.thanksgiving.org.uk/thanksgiving-quotes.html
"As we express our gratitude, we must never forget that the highest appreciation is not to utter words, but to live by them."—John Fitzgerald Kennedyhttp://www.theholidayspot.com/thanksgiving/quotes.htm
"A thankful heart is not only the greatest virtue, but the parent of all the other virtues."—Cicerohttp://www.quotegarden.com/thanksgiving.html
"There is no sincerer love than the love of food."—George Bernard Shawhttp://thinkexist.com/quotes/for/occasion/thanksgiving/
"There is one day that is ours. There is one day when all we Americans who are not self-made go back to the old home to eat saleratus biscuits and marvel how much nearer to the porch the old pump looks than it used to. Thanksgiving Day is the one day that is purely American."—O. Henryhttp://www.quotegarden.com/thanksgiving.html
"What we're really talking about is a wonderful day set aside on the fourth Thursday of November when no one diets. I mean, why else would they call it Thanksgiving?" -Erma Bombeckhttp://www.quotegarden.com/thanksgiving.html
